Spotlight on Bromsgrove, Stratford-Upon-Avon and Worcester
 
Spotlight on Bromsgrove, Stratford-Upon-Avon and Worcester
 
Ingon Manor, Stratford-upon-Avon

This elegant 14th century country house hotel is set in more than 130 acres of glorious countryside situated in the heart of William Shakespeare’s famous birthplace, Stratford-upon-Avon.

History-loving couples can marry in the converted 16th century barn known as the Elizabethan Suite, which seats wedding parties of up to 120 (with extra space for 50 guests in the Minstrels Gallery upstairs). This suite hosts 165 in total for an evening reception. It’s a magical spot with fairylights and chandeliers hanging from the exposed beams in the vaulted ceiling and has its own private terrace set against a fountain backdrop, ideal for summer celebrations. There are romantic views across the 18-hole golf course at the back of the barn where couples can be taken by buggy to pose for their pictures.

We love… the fact you can stay on with your guests to make a weekend of it!

Ceremony licence? Yes

If jetting off to the Seychelles 'just married' doesn't sound dreamy enough, how about a twin-centre honeymoon where you'll experience two award-winning hotels in one trip?

The first is the Hilton Seychelles Labriz Resort & Spa – the only resort on the third largest island in the Seychelles, Silhouette, which boasts its own tropical forest and skyscraping mountains, and sits along a 1.5km stretch of powder-soft beach. A short 20-minute helicopter ride from Seychelles International Airport in Mahé, or a 45-minute boat trip via Bel Ombre Jetty, it's a relaxing retreat.

The villas, of which there are five types, all have a tropical-chic vibe and offer a luxurious back-to-nature experience.

As well as an infinity pool, the resort boasts the Silhouette Spa, complete with couples' therapy suites – with unrivalled views no less – and an impressive treatment menu.

Foodie couples can indulge at its excellent selection of bars and dining venues, and adventure-seekers can trek through one of the Seychelles' largest National Parks.

Mid-way through your stay, you'll swan from one beachside hideaway to another, the second being the Hilton Seychelles Northolme Resort & Spa, situated among the coves of Beau Vallon Bay on Mahé. With a rich history as one of the Seychelles' first hotels, and with no guests under the age of 13, this resort is a haven for couples seeking luxury comfort.

Located 25 minutes from the airport, it offers a choice of three modern villa categories, including its 16 new, breathtaking Grand Oceanview Pool Villas.

Like Labriz, this resort also boasts a crystal-clear Marine Reserve, a fresh water infinity pool and a wellness spa. The Spa features a relaxation area, steam room and a whole host of holistic treatments.

Not only will this haven provide a serene spot to reflect on tying the knot but its stunning setting is known to inspire – James Bond creator Ian Fleming wrote one of his most famous 007 stories For Your Eyes Only here.

Dining at this resort is described as an epicurean experience – from pre- and post-dinner cocktails under starry skies to international fare and flavoursome grills. After a honeymoon at these two hotspots, you won't be able to imagine life anywhere else!

A mid-summer night's dream
 
A mid-summer night's dream
Image provided by Iris & Ivy Photography
 
Think enchanted forests and fairytale romance and you won’t be too far from the vision that Jo aspired to for this shoot. “I wanted to create something magical that captured springtime in full bloom,” says Jo, who chose the charming Hogarths Hotel in Solihull as the perfect venue. “It’s a beautiful place with stunning gardens and grounds and was an ideal complement to the look we were trying to achieve.”

Make-up artist Abbi Owen says, “I’d wanted to create beautiful bridal-inspired images for some time and when Jo told me about the bluebell fields and blossom trees that were close to the hotel, I just had this ‘A Midsummer Night’s Dream’ vision in my head. I wanted the images to have an ethereal beauty and to really capture the colours of spring and summer.”
